Test ride on solid road.
After that more questions when answers ....
1. Max 80 km/h. Can reach it and after that cant get faster. Load on battery only 50-60A.
2. After max speed letting throttle goes into big regen. All is off in config. But it is only after max speed (80kmh). If i let go throttle at 60 kmh no regen.
3. Good acceleration from start but get weak after 30-40 kmh. It does not take more current. I see 50-60A, but current limit is set to 200A.

Re: Audi A2 with Prius Gen2
Had only some hours to play. Goal was to assemble front and try on the road
Now will try to learn all the parameters and understand what makes what and what are safe areas to play.
Last Throtcur was set to 3A (too much power on start, wheels spin R16 185mm). That should be 300A at 100% correct?
I did see max 45A on IDC at 100% PotNom
I checked parameters many times and could not figure what limits my IDC at ~45A
Also no cooling. But saw very small heating of inverter.

Re: Audi A2 with Prius Gen2
You mean acceleration on brake?
Also this was only visible when I make Throtcur more like 5A.
To have nice easy ride i put Throtcur 1A. If I put more it is almost impossible to drive on snow as it gets wheels to spin too fast.
Also I cant get past Fstat 200hz. it is set to 300hz.
PotNom is 100%, IDC is not rising and Fstat not rising. Where can be my limitations?
200Hz=~80Km/h
As this testing is almost impossible i am planning to bring it back to my living place. It will be 80km of driving. Still need to make cooling to be safe.
Re: Audi A2 with Prius Gen2
Some more tests. Went onto longer ride. Got to 100+Km/h. For more I believe I need more Volts. Freq is not rising. Tops at ~220Hz. Also Idc is not getting more that 50-60A.
Still not happy about unwanted regen on top speeds after letting the throttle. No regen is set for that. Only regen is foot on brake pedal.
Driving without cooling system. Did like 10Km at 100Km/h and saw Inverter temp going up to 40+C.
Power steering is not needed for such car. I can happily drive it without PS and save some battery juice.
